#20452f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#20452f is composed of 12.5% red, 27.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 144.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 19.8%. #20452f color hex could be obtained by blending #408a5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#20452f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#20452f has RGB values of R:32, G:69,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2114863.

Shades and Tints of #20452f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#20452f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303532 is the less saturated color, while #016429 is the most saturated one.
